5 Top Reasons to Start a Career in Nursing  

Nursing is a noble profession that enables professionals to save lives of others, bring cheer and comfort to those in need. It makes nursing a gratifying and rewarding career option for workers in the healthcare industry.

With rising growth of health issues, the demand for skilled nurses is expected to increase manifolds in the coming years. It means there will be more job opportunities for trained and qualified nurses everywhere in the world.

How to be a successful nurse?

Every successful nurse possesses three Cs in life: confidence, competence and compassion. Aspirants need to develop these essential traits to be successful in the trade.

Top benefits of becoming a nurse

  1. You will be high in demand

Becoming a skilled nurse bring numerous benefits to you. There will always be a job in your kitty no matter what the market condition is. It is a future-proof career option with more job opportunities for professionals in the future.

  1. Learn Throughout Your Life

Working successfully as a nurse requires learning things continuously. New nursing practices and medicines come in the market. Nurses need to remain updated of the changes occurring in the industry to be successful and stay in demand.   1. Get respect in the society and workplace

Nurses are highly regarded and respected in Australia. Nobody hates a compassionate and skilled nurse in the community. They get a good response and regard in the workplace as well.

  1. High Career Mobility

Nursing has many specific sectors and profiles for students. The job profile depends on the degrees in the graduation. Graduates can opt for jobs in childcare, maternity care, critical unit, emergency services, paramedical nurse, and others. There is high career mobility for trained nurses than other professions.

  1. Lucrative Pays

Qualified and experienced nurses attract lucrative pays in the healthcare settings. In Australia, the pay scale is one of the highest in the world for registered nurses.
